What is the Difference Between Data Integrity and Data Redundancy

What is the Difference Between Data Integrity and Data Redundancy

The main difference between data integrity and data redundancy is that data integrity is the process of ensuring that the data is accurate and consistent over its whole life cycle while data redundancy is a condition that can cause the same piece of data to be stored in multiple places of a database or a storage device ...

What is data integrity?

Data integrity refers to the accuracy and consistency (validity) of data over its lifecycle. Compromised data, after all, is of little use to enterprises, not to mention the dangers presented by sensitive data loss. For this reason, maintaining data integrity is a core focus of many enterprise security solutions.

What is data integrity with example?

In its broadest use, “data integrity” refers to the accuracy and consistency of data stored in a database, data warehouse, data mart or other construct. ... As a simple example, to maintain data integrity numeric columns/cells should not accept alphabetic data.

What is data integrity and its types?

Data integrity is normally enforced in a database system by a series of integrity constraints or rules. Three types of integrity constraints are an inherent part of the relational data model: entity integrity, referential integrity and domain integrity. ... Referential integrity concerns the concept of a foreign key.

What are the 6 dimensions of data quality?

The 6 dimensions of data quality are: Completeness, Consistency, Conformity, Accuracy, Integrity and Timeliness.
